Default [Fixed] My PC is running really slow!!

I recently bought an External Hard Drive because my C:/ drive was running out of space. When I bought my ext. drive I took my music and videos and media files, which took a good amount of space on my C:/, as of now my C:/ has 500 MB (out of 9.30 GB) And my computer is running really slow, example: takes a long time for programs like winamp and mozilla and aim to start up. It even takes it a while for My Computer to come up. Is there any suggestions in speeding this up? Any things to clean up? Thanks in advance

Have you finished transfering what you want to the new drive? If not, finish doing that, and then do some cleanup. When transfering files, i like to use the copy to command instead of the move to command, make sure everything is there and works, then delete the files from C. But thats up to you, and others may do it different. After you finish, you can run disk cleanup in windows to get rid of old temp files, cookies...ect , or you can use a utility like this:
http://www.pchelpforum.com/utilities...-ccleaner.html
Just read the instructions before you start, all of your options are clearly marked, and you can uncheck anything you dont want to delete. Then defrag until it says 100% of files have been defragmented. Then run check disk, and check> automatically fix file system errors> scan for and attempt recovery of bad sectors. Try this and see if it helps, and let us know.
